The 36th annual Andy’s Road Race, Bike Ride and Harvey Gleich Memorial Walk is planned Saturday, Sept. 2, at 7:30 a.m. at Memorial Park in Huron, and offers something for everyone.
Participants of any age and fitness level can choose from 5K or 10K road races, 5K fun walk or 5- or 23-mile bike rides. For the younger kids, there is a fun run for elementary children (no registration fee required).
All participants will receive a free one-day gate pass to the S.D. State Fair. The S.D. Beef Council will also be on-hand to support Team Beef runners and provide free beef jerky to participants.
Overall winners of the 5K and 10K will win Under Armour bags and age group winners will win UA socks and headbands (women). Medals will be also awarded to top finishers in each division of the 5K and 10K races.

Under Armour and North Face gear, provided in part by Dakotaland Federal Credit Union and The Clothing Company, will be awarded to the overall and age group winners in the 5K and 10K road race divisions. Door prizes will be available to all participants.
